Lines Matching refs:pfc_base
72 static void rza2_set_pin_function(void __iomem *pfc_base, u8 port, u8 pin, in rza2_set_pin_function() argument
80 reg16 = readw(pfc_base + RZA2_PDR(port)); in rza2_set_pin_function()
83 writew(reg16, pfc_base + RZA2_PDR(port)); in rza2_set_pin_function()
86 reg8 = readb(pfc_base + RZA2_PMR(port)); in rza2_set_pin_function()
88 writeb(reg8, pfc_base + RZA2_PMR(port)); in rza2_set_pin_function()
91 writeb(0x00, pfc_base + RZA2_PWPR); /* B0WI=0, PFSWE=0 */ in rza2_set_pin_function()
92 writeb(PWPR_PFSWE, pfc_base + RZA2_PWPR); /* B0WI=0, PFSWE=1 */ in rza2_set_pin_function()
95 writeb(func, pfc_base + RZA2_PFS(port, pin)); in rza2_set_pin_function()
98 writeb(0x00, pfc_base + RZA2_PWPR); /* B0WI=0, PFSWE=0 */ in rza2_set_pin_function()
99 writeb(0x80, pfc_base + RZA2_PWPR); /* B0WI=1, PFSWE=0 */ in rza2_set_pin_function()
102 reg8 = readb(pfc_base + RZA2_PMR(port)); in rza2_set_pin_function()
104 writeb(reg8, pfc_base + RZA2_PMR(port)); in rza2_set_pin_function()
107 static void rza2_pin_to_gpio(void __iomem *pfc_base, unsigned int offset, in rza2_pin_to_gpio() argument
115 reg16 = readw(pfc_base + RZA2_PDR(port)); in rza2_pin_to_gpio()
124 writew(reg16, pfc_base + RZA2_PDR(port)); in rza2_pin_to_gpio()